JLA/AVENGERS Facsimile Editions to Feature New ALEX ROSS Connecting Variant Covers

Homaging GEORGE PEREZ…

DC and Marvel’s Facsimile Editions of the final two issues of JLA/Avengers (or Avengers/JLA, if you prefer) will feature brand-new, connecting variant covers by Alex Ross, and boy are they gorgeous.

The first one will be released with the JLA/Avengers #3 Facsimile Edition, due from Marvel on July 22:

The second will go with Avengers/JLA #4, due from DC on Aug. 26:

Here’s how they look together:

Prices for the variants have not yet been announced.

The art, which was created exclusively for these editions, is an homage to George Pérez’s cover from 1983’s Comics Interview Special Edition #6:

JLA/Avengers #1 is set for May 27. Avengers/JLA #2 is set for July 1.
